Common Name6-METHYLQUINOLINE
ClassSmall Molecule
Description6-Methylquinoline is found in tea. 6-Methylquinoline is a flavouring ingredient.

Chemical Taxonomy
Description belongs to the class of organic compounds known as quinolines and derivatives. Quinolines and derivatives are compounds containing a quinoline moiety, which consists of a benzene ring fused to a pyrimidine ring to form benzo[b]azabenzene.
